10 things NOT to do as a Makeup Artist

Working as a Makeup Artist for 3 years, hygiene has always been my number 1 priority!
Professionals who have been in the industry for decades you would think they follow the same method right? .... Pssshhtt wrong! From Youtube makeup tutorials to in store beauty advisors , i have seen countless numbers of bad hygiene practice.

So here are 10 things as a professional makeup artist or beauty advisor you must NOT DO! (If you are neither but experience any of these don't be afraid to speak up)



1) Don't show up with dirty brushes!

2) Don't blow on brushes, pans of powder makeup or the clients face! (I cant emphasise this enough. Its like spitting on them.

3) Don't double dip from testers. ( it contaminates the product)

4) Don't move on to the next client without cleaning your equipment.

5) Wash your hands frequently and in front of clients. ( Anti- bacterial gel is handy)

6) Be prepared to use your own brushes

7) Get familiar with the products you will be using beforehand. Clients see through the act when you fumble to find products or cant explain them well.

8) A very controversial one. Try to avoid wearing perfume purely for the reason being, your client may react to it. Best advice-skip it!

9) Don't reapply your own makeup, in front of clients. Its simply unprofessional.

10) Don't take testers out of store units unless you have permission to do so. Other makeup artists may need to use those products. Best advice, take the amount you need and place it on a palette.
